THE GROCERY DEPARTMENT

IPB Image

Drew Tyler Bell has been cast as Matthew Thompson. Matt will become good friends with Shawn. The two of them are there for each other during many hardtimes. Matt comes from a very different background than Shawn. Matt's parents are wealthier upper class snobs. Matt works at the Market because he refuses to be completely reliant on his parents money. Matt will take Shawn under his wing in the beginning and will teach Shawn the ins and outs of the Market.

IPB Image

Thad Luckinbill has been cast as Jason Charleston. Jason works in the Dairy Department, a branch of the Grocery Department. Jason also becomes good friends with Matt and Shawn. He is a ladies man and has basically played every girl in the store until a new girl pops up in the Front End of the store. She becomes his conquest, but he has a rival for her attention. Jason has a confusing and secret past that will be revealed in time.

IPB Image

Shawn Ashmore has been cast as Joesph Rigg. Joey, as he is known, plays the bad boy of the Grocery Department. Joey causes trouble for not only the rival department, but his own department. He is a major kiss ass, but is lazy when it comes to work. He has the management wrapped around his finger, not to mention that his aunt is the store manager of another Market. With his connections, its hard for him to ever get into trouble.

Re-occuring Roles

Tate Donovan has been cast as the Grocery Manager, Mr. Jones. Look for him to become involved a little way down the road. He will have no story, but he is essential to the show. Each department has a manager and this is his job. He will be incharge of the Grocery Crew. There is a chance that he will become an ear for Shawn to talk to.

Peter Reckall has been cast as the Dairy Headclerk, Andrew Recks. His role is similar to Mr. Jones' role. He is essential to the show as he is another form of authority, but he is highly respected.
